What are Spaces?

Simply put, Spaces are subject-specific views of your Mylio Photos library. You determine what categories of your library you want it to contain. Spaces can be made available to other Mylio Photos users to collaborate on editing, managing, and sharing the media visible within a given Space.

Your Privacy Preserved

Need to keep some media, like X-rays or other medical documents, private? Assign them to the Private category, and they won’t appear in other Spaces. You can hide individual items or entire folders. You can also set a PIN for added security.

Populating Spaces

Add media to Spaces using one of the following methods:

For Individual Items: Select a photo and add a Category. For Folders: Assign a Category to a folder, and all subfolders and items pick up that Category (unless you move them out).

Custom Spaces

With a Mylio Photos+ account, you can create custom Spaces using a combination of default and custom Categories. Put several categories into a QuickCollection to share with your family and friends.

For example, create custom categories for Birthdays, Holidays, and Vacations. Make a QuickCollection called “Our Family,” which includes all three, and add the Family category. Then, share that QuickCollection with your spouse and children. Add photos to any category within the QuickCollection, and everyone sees them.

Face recognition in Mylio Photos: The Magic unveiled.

So, how does Mylio Photos work its magic? First and foremost, Mylio scans your photos and identifies any faces present. When you activate the Face Tagging button, Mylio highlights these recognized faces. The software then prompts you to identify the person. As you begin to tag more photos, Mylio Photos becomes smarter. It starts recognizing and matching untagged faces with those you’ve previously identified.

Here’s a quick glossary to get you familiar with Mylio’s face recognition terminologies:

Face Tagging: This tool organizes your photos, creating smart collections of your family and friends in the People view.

Batch Tagging: Mylio Photos groups similar photos together, allowing you to efficiently tag multiple images at once.

Auto Tag: Once you’ve named a person in a few photos, Mylio automatically adds those images to that individual’s collection.

Approve & Reject: When Mylio suggests a potential match, you can confirm or dismiss its suggestion.

Ignore & Skip: If you choose not to tag a particular face or a group of photos, these options allow you to bypass them.

Rescan Faces: If you ever need to revisit an image for tagging, Mylio makes it easy.

Video: People View and Face Recognition in Mylio Photos.

Dive Deeper: pro tips for harnessing the power of face recognition.

For a more streamlined experience, follow these actionable steps:

Start with the All Photos icon in Mylio’s left sidebar.

Access Batch Tagging in the right sidebar.

Let Mylio Photos group photos and suggest names for recognized faces.

If the software doesn’t suggest a name, input one. If it does and it’s correct, hit “Approve.” You also have the liberty to “Reject,” “Ignore,” or “Skip” suggestions.

Moreover, Mylio Photos automatically zooms in on faces when tagging photos in grid view. This ‘Zoom to Face’ feature ensures you can quickly identify and tag people. You can toggle this feature off if you prefer a more holistic view.

Deep dive into the DeDupe magic.

When you command Photo DeDupe into action, it scans your Mylio Photos+ library. The magic happens when it detects exact copies, even if they’re stored under different names, nestled in various folders, or Masked behind different metadata.

However, Mylio Photos respects the uniqueness of each image. So, visually similar images or those of varying resolutions stand distinguished, ensuring you don’t lose the nuances in your captured memories.

But what about the invaluable information attached to each photo? Keywords, titles, captions? Mylio Photos+ has you covered there too. As you remove or delete duplicates, the software lets you merge metadata, ensuring that vital information stays intact.

Beyond duplicates: tackling near-duplicates.

Enter the Photo DeClutter tool – another gem from Mylio Photos. Captured multiple shots in a burst and now lost in their similarity? Mylio Photos intelligently identifies these near-duplicates. You can set specific criteria, be it matching the aspect, camera, or time frame, and voilà, Mylio Photos collates them for you. A quick review and a single click later, your library becomes clutter-free.

Stars in your pocket: rating your photos.

Think of Mylio Photos’ star rating system as your review platform for every snap you take. Whether it’s a sunset silhouette or a candid smile, rate it just like you’d rate your favorite restaurants:

5 Stars – Perfect! Print it, frame it, flaunt it.

4 Stars – Pretty solid. Share it with the world on social media.

3 Stars – It’s a keeper, but maybe just for your eyes.

2 Stars – Not your best shot, but it’s got some memories tied to it.

1 Star – Uh, let’s say you tried.

Video: Stars in Mylio Photos.

And here’s the cool part: adding these star ratings is a breeze! Whether tapping on your touchscreen, clicking with your mouse, or using a snappy keyboard shortcut (hello efficiency!), Mylio Photos has you covered.

Wave your flag: picking & rejecting photos.

While stars help you rank your memories, flags help you quickly sort through them.

Got that one shot that’s just absolute perfection? Pick Flag it! Or maybe you caught Uncle Bob with his eyes closed (again) – well, there’s a Reject Flag for that.

Flags are ridiculously versatile:

Pick Flag – It’s like giving your photo a virtual high-five! Use it for faves, photos to edit later, or the ones you want to share.

Reject Flag – Sometimes, we have to let go. Use this for those ‘oops’ moments you’re considering for deletion. Fun fact: In Mylio Photos, a rejected photo gets a “-1 star rating” – but it doesn’t mean it’s terrible, just not the best in the batch!

Video: Flags in Mylio Photos.

Like the star ratings, adding flags is a walk in the park. Gestures, clicks, or shortcuts, Mylio Photos, has all the tools ready for you. But remember: once you mark a photo with a Reject Flag, it dims in your library, giving you a visual cue. And if you decide you want some clarity, opt to hide them or, if you’re sure, delete them permanently.

A QuickCollection is a saved group of QuickFilters that automatically gather and display specific photos based on set criteria. Mylio Photos comes with several useful pre-built QuickCollections. You can also make your own. For example, you can create a QuickCollection that contains your 5-star-rated images with a SmartTag like “bird” or perhaps a Person tag like your child or spouse. QuickCollections update dynamically so if you add new photos that meet the criteria, they’re automatically added to the QuickCollection.

Essential (pre-built) QuickCollections

Camera Cleanup: Have you ever returned from an event with photos marred by blurriness or someone who blinked at the wrong moment? Camera Cleanup identifies and showcases all those blurry photos and the ones where people have their eyes closed. Instead of painstakingly sifting through each shot, Mylio’s Camera Cleanup acts like your personal photo detective, helping you curate a perfect gallery. This is especially valuable when many devices are connected to your Mylio Photos+ library.

Video: How to use a Camera Cleanup in Mylio Photos?

Need to Organize: Think about all the candid shots you’ve taken over the past three months. There might be hidden gems you forgot to rate, or flag lost among them. This category highlights all photos and videos taken in the last 90 days with no ratings or flags. It’s Mylio’s gentle way of saying, “Hey, give these memories a second glance.”

Review for Cleanup: We’ve all had moments of being trigger-happy with the camera, resulting in less-than-stellar shots. This collection specifically zeroes in on the images you’ve flagged as “Reject” or those with a 1- or 2-star rating. It’s like having a quality control expert, ensuring only your best photos remain.

delete-useless-screenshots-fast-with-mylio-photos

Screenshot Cleanup: In the age of information, our devices are filled with screenshots – from recipes to memes. While some are timeless, most serve a momentary purpose. This collection is tailored to quickly identify all those screenshots, helping you discern what’s essential and expendable.

Invert, revert and discover with Mylio Photos

Diversity in perspective often leads to exciting discoveries. By clicking Mylio’s ‘Invert Results’ button (at the left end of the filters bar), you can flip the script on the results of a search you narrowed with QuickFilters. By inverting, you see the media that didn’t fit your original criteria. For example, inverting a collection of hummingbirds would display all other birds in your library, providing a fresh perspective and potentially leading to unexpected finds. Give it a try sometime!

Why transfer photos from phone to computer?

You might wonder why moving photos from your phone to your computer is essential. Here are some excellent reasons:

Save Space: Phones don’t have endless storage. Moving photos to your computer frees up room for making more photo and video memories and other apps. If you want to keep all your photos safe, we recommend getting a vault device like an external drive.

Back-up Memories: It is safest when your photos are saved in several places: on your phone, computer, an external drive, or an encrypted cloud service. If you lose one device, your precious moments are still safe.

Easy Editing: Computers have larger screens, making organizing and editing your photos easier.
